The Bad-Faith Analogy Between Syrian Refugees and Jews Fleeing Nazi Germany Why the comparison is more ‘virtue signal’ than productive policy stance By James Kirchick <http://jameskirchick.us2.list-manage.com/track/click?u=64b898a0a81dd7326f504aa05&id=7d8dde6006&e=95fdfeaa2b> |December 4, 2015 12:00 AM The flood of refugees fleeing war in Syria, and the heated opposition to their resettlement in Europe and America, have inspired comparisons to the plight of European Jews who attempted to escape Nazi clutches over seven decades ago. “The people who want to close the door on Syrian Refugees are no different from those who closed doors to me and my family in 1939,” declared <http://jameskirchick.us2.list-manage.com/track/click?u=64b898a0a81dd7326f504aa05&id=163969019b&e=95fdfeaa2b> Aryeh Neier, president emeritus of the Open Society Institute, who as an infant fled Nazi Germany with his family for the United Kingdom. “This growing cry to turn away people fleeing for their lives brings to mind the SS St. Louis, the ship of Jewish refugees turned away from Florida in 1939,” *Washington Post* columnist Dana Milbank recently wrote <http://jameskirchick.us2.list-manage1.com/track/click?u=64b898a0a81dd7326f504aa05&id=462868d6cc&e=95fdfeaa2b> about the “xenophobic bidding war” instigated by the likes of Republican presidential candidates Donald Trump, Ted Cruz, and Ben Carson, all of whom have appealed to the basest fears of the American public. It would take a blog post by one of Milbank’s colleagues, however, for the analogy to go viral. Highlighting a 1939 Gallup poll reporting that 61 percent of Americans opposed accepting 10,000 Jewish refugee children—coincidentally, the same exact number of Syrians that the Obama administration has pledged to take in 2016—Ishaan Tharoor, a writer for the *Post*’s WorldViews blog, concluded, “Today’s three-year-old Syrian orphan, it seems, is 1939’s German Jewish child.” (In September, Tharoor had made the same <http://jameskirchick.us2.list-manage.com/track/click?u=64b898a0a81dd7326f504aa05&id=89ba3853b7&e=95fdfeaa2b> point about European reactions to the crisis, in a post entitled, “Europe’s fear of Muslim refugees echoes rhetoric of 1930’s anti-Semitism.” Invoking the Holocaust for contemporary political debates is an inherently tricky business, and as far as such comparisons go, this one is certainly more appropriate than People for the Ethical Treatment of Animals’ “Holocaust on Your Plate” shock campaign <http://jameskirchick.us2.list-manage.com/track/click?u=64b898a0a81dd7326f504aa05&id=8ce4a0d5b2&e=95fdfeaa2b> , which implicitly equated the vast majority of human beings who are carnivores to Himmler and Mengele. Tharoor would later boast that his piece likening past American attitudes about Jewish refugees to present day antipathy toward Syrian migrants <http://jameskirchick.us2.list-manage.com/track/click?u=64b898a0a81dd7326f504aa05&id=08e2e3c215&e=95fdfeaa2b> was “one of the most read articles on our Web site,” garnering some 2.5 million reader views <http://jameskirchick.us2.list-manage.com/track/click?u=64b898a0a81dd7326f504aa05&id=8caf121227&e=95fdfeaa2b> .
